Output 663c3b19db8da7f36991a61de3cd5d40b95a870fbba8319b374c544db6cb20b2:0

value
17613
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d3cf85a6d2cfef2cb95dc4f1c0b0eee788d9dcec389346da4eab1e99d937456e
address
tb1p608ctfkjelhjew2acncupv8wu7ydnh8v8zf5dkjw4v0fnkfhg4hqgj782w
transaction
663c3b19db8da7f36991a61de3cd5d40b95a870fbba8319b374c544db6cb20b2